Diane Lepley
Diane Lepley is a magistrate judge for the Superior Court of the District of Columbia. Then-Chief Judge Lee Satterfield appointed Lepley to the court January 4, 2016.[1]
Education
Lepley received a B.A. in English/Speech from the University of Illinois. She has a master's degree in speech communications from West Virginia University and she obtained a J.D. from George Washington University.[1]
Career
Lepley was a law clerk to the Hon. Tim Murphy of the Superior Court of the District of Columbia. Lepley's professional experience includes working in private practice, working for the U.S. Senate Committee on the Environment and Public Works, and as a congressional liaison at the National Bureau of Standards.[1]
